For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 845 students in Byron-Bergen Central School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 6/10, which is in the top 50% of public elementary schools in New York.
Public Elementary Schools in Byron-Bergen Central School District have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the New York public elementary school average of 52%), and reading proficiency score of 57% (versus the 48%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 11%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public elementary school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).

Byron-Bergen Central School District, which is ranked #491 of all 1,009 school districts in New York (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 95% has increased from 85-89%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$31,520 is higher than the state median of $31,307.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$27,425 is less than the state median of $32,183.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
